American Gangster (2007)
Waste of time and talent. Overrated.
Considering the pedigree of Ridley Scott, Crowe and Denzel, you would expect something great here. Unfortunately what you get is a paint by numbers script that has no intrigue or nuance, the character development is soulless. The only reason I kept watching is because I was hoping it would somehow get better (and because I like Russell Crowe & Ridley's movies so much). This movie is mind numbingly dull. There are no surprises and it is relentlessly predictable. Sad through and through, sad script, sad real story, sad misuse of tremendous talent, sad that other better films missed out on awards, and sad that this murderous gangster was let out of prison after just 15 years.
Rake: Greene v The World (2018)
A terrible disappointment.
This episode failed at maintaining the greatness of the previous seasons, of the sincerity of the characters and failed to establish any audience engagement or care for the plot lines...
And oh boy, how many plot lines can one cram into one episode?! Far too many for any audience member to care about any of it.
They're the same fantastic actors, but completely under utilised. Richard Roxburgh's charisma was the only reason I didn't press stop before the end.
I doubt I'll attempt to watch the next episode. A pity, as I had so looked forward to this season.
